More Private Schools Able To Take Part In Scholarship Program

Governor Bruce Rauner says there is a deal to let more private schools take part in the scholarship program set up in last year’s school funding reform deal.

Those schools will be allowed to participate even if they haven’t fully completed the state’s “recognition” process.

A dispute over those schools led Rauner to issue an amendatory veto of a bill needed to implement the funding reform plan… and that bill is still in limbo.
